Trial Begins for Suspect in 2005 Murder of PC Sharon Beshenivsky

Piran Ditta Khan faces charges nearly 20 years after the fatal armed robbery, having been extradited from Pakistan last year.

  • Piran Ditta Khan, the alleged mastermind behind the armed robbery that led to PC Sharon Beshenivsky's death in 2005, is on trial nearly 20 years after the incident.
  • Khan was arrested in Pakistan in 2020 and extradited to the UK last year to face charges including murder and possession of a firearm with intent to endanger life.
  • Prosecutors argue Khan orchestrated the robbery, hiring armed men and monitoring the event, despite not being present at the shooting.
  • Seven men were involved in the robbery, with all but Khan having been previously convicted of various offenses related to the incident.
  • PC Beshenivsky was fatally shot at almost point-blank range, while her colleague PC Teresa Milburn was seriously injured but survived.
